Transaction 2687f10f3afd877b58f78a4dedbe4ca150214fbfb59e8bfe08e2a1550ac4886c

1 Input
2 Outputs
  • 2687f10f3afd877b58f78a4dedbe4ca150214fbfb59e8bfe08e2a1550ac4886c:0
  • value  304311
    address  3Ek3Sreb3ubYsRPMRy2ozf9ja6K1Ui2W6C
  • 2687f10f3afd877b58f78a4dedbe4ca150214fbfb59e8bfe08e2a1550ac4886c:1
  • value  68800411
    address  18daRr85mt8cL5SRoBMFo3J7AVf4xByoRA